How did public houses run during the First World War?
Jossman replied to Texas's topic in Sheffield History & Expats
I remember in the early 50's seeing young lads carrying trays of beer in the mornings. This was on Penistone Road and was for the furnace-men and hammer drivers. Imagine this in todays PC and H&S world. -
